Campsite 68 (Electric Only) is an individual campsite located within the larger Deer Creek State Park campground. Therefore, all reservations, specific inquiries about the site, and general park information should be directed to the main offices of Deer Creek State Park, as they manage all campground operations.
Address: 68 State Park Road, Mt Sterling, OH 43143, USA. (This address specifically denotes the site's physical location within the park.)
For direct contact, Ohio residents can utilize the official phone numbers for Deer Creek State Park. The main park office can typically be reached at (740) 869-3124. For more specific inquiries related to the campground, including site availability, conditions, and rules, the Deer Creek State Park Camp Office phone number is (740) 869-3508. The most reliable and convenient method for booking and obtaining comprehensive information is often through the Ohio Department of Natural Resources (ODNR) website, which manages reservations for all Ohio State Parks.
